WebAug 1, 2024 · Class of Options - Option contracts of the same type and style that covers the same underlying asset. Close - Period at the end of a trading day where final prices for the day are calculated. Closing Order - The buying back or selling off of an option for which an option trader has the opposite position. WebJul 5, 2024 · Call options give the holder of the contract the right to purchase the underlying security, while put options give the holder the right to sell shares of the underlying security. Both can be used to let investors profit from movements in a stock’s price. However, there are very important differences in how they work.
